Information:


Keep all parts clean from contaminants.Contaminants may cause rapid wear and shortened component life.
Care must be taken to ensure that fluids are contained during performance of inspection, maintenance, testing, adjusting and repair of the product. Be prepared to collect the fluid with suitable containers before opening any compartment or disassembling any component containing fluids.Dispose of all fluids according to local regulations and mandates.
Ensure that the engine lubricating oil is drained. Refer to Operation and Maintenance Manual, "Engine Oil and Filter - Change" for the correct procedure.
The engine should be mounted in a suitable stand and placed in the inverted position.
Illustration 1 g01478088
Typical example
Disconnect breather hose (1) from clip (6). Position the breather hose away from the engine oil pan. Note: Identify the position and orientation of the tube assembly before removal.
Remove the assembly of the dipstick tube. Loosen nut (3) and remove tube assembly (2). Remove seal (4) from the tube assembly.
Mark the position of clip (6). Refer to Illustration 1. Loosen the bolt that secures the clip and remove the clip.
Illustration 2 g01251978
Typical example
Remove nuts (10) and bolts (9). Note: The bolts are different lengths. Note the position of the different bolts.
Attach a suitable lifting device to engine oil pan (8). Support the weight of the engine oil pan. The engine oil pan weighs approximately 41 kg (90 lb).
Use the lifting device to remove engine oil pan (8) from the cylinder block.
Remove gasket (7) from the cylinder block.
If necessary, remove drain plug (5). Remove O-ring seal (11) from oil drain plug (5). Installation Procedure

Keep all parts clean from contaminants.Contaminants may cause rapid wear and shortened component life.
Ensure that the face of the cylinder block is clean and free from damage. Inspect the studs in the cylinder block for damage. If necessary, replace the studs.
Ensure that the engine oil pan is clean and free from damage.

Apply a bead of Tooling (A) to Positions (Y) on the cylinder block. Note: If the bridge piece for the cylinder block has just been installed, the engine oil pan must be installed before Tooling (A) has cured.
Illustration 5 g01251978
Typical example
Align a new gasket (7) with the studs in the cylinder block. Install the gasket to the cylinder block.
Attach a suitable lifting device to engine oil pan (8). The engine oil pan weighs approximately 41 kg (90 lb).
Use the lifting device to align engine oil pan (8) with the studs in the cylinder block. Install the engine oil pan to the cylinder block. Remove the lifting device from the engine oil pan.
Install bolts (9) and nuts (10) finger tight. Install clip (6).
Illustration 6 g01251982
Typical example
Align the rear face of engine oil pan (8) to the rear face of cylinder block (12). Use Tooling (C) and a feeler gauge in order to check the alignment between the engine oil pan and the cylinder block. The maximum step that is allowed between the cylinder block and the sump is 0.1 mm (0.004 inch).
Tighten bolts (9) and nuts (10) to a torque of 22 N m (16 lb ft). Refer to Specifications, "Engine Oil Pan" for the correct tightening sequence.
